Royal Navy to work with border control to stop the migrants arriving on our shores.

235 illegal migrants crossed the channel on Thursday, the highest ever daily total. More migrants have reached this year than in the entirety of 2019. Nearly 4,000 illegal migrants made the crossing in boats in the first 219 days of 2020.
